Call for Exhibitors for Healthy Living Event

Palatine Park District presents 2nd annual Healthy Living Expo, 5K Run and 12 Mile Bike Ride on April 6, 2013.

Palatine Park District will present the 2nd annual Healthy Living Expo on Saturday, April 6, 2013 from 8:00am to 11:00am at Birchwood Recreation Center, 435 W. Illinois Avenue, Palatine. The goal of the event is to provide those in attendance with the opportunity to connect with area businesses in the health, wellness, and environmental industries.  Last year’s Healthy Living event drew over 300 participants. The Healthy Living Expo is once again being offered in conjunction with the Healthy Living 5K Run. A new 12 Mile Healthy Living Bike Ride is being added this year as well, in partnership with the Bike Palatine Club.

The park district is now accepting applications from area businesses in environmental, health and wellness fields that would like to participate in the Healthy Living Expo.
